G H O S T
Photo by Conor Sexton on Unsplash

Grains of sand beneath our feet. An image that reenacts itself on repeat.

Haunting thoughts in my slumbering sheets, as we stare upon the chalky sky frothing over an

Oily canvas between blood orange beams rippling off the calm side of the

Sea.

The moment where I always wake up to the phantom of you and me.
